WebbFigure 15.27 A simple heat pump has four basic components: (1) condenser, (2) expansion valve, (3) evaporator, and (4) compressor. In the heating mode, heat transfer Q c occurs to the working fluid in the evaporator (3) from the colder outdoor air, turning it into a gas.

Webb1 maj 2024 · Through alternatively charging and discharging capacitors, a charge pump can increase or decrease a given input voltage to the desired level. From a lower-level perspective, charge pump circuits work on the basic principle that the voltage across a capacitor cannot change instantaneously.

WebbWith the aid of the kinetic theory of gases, the maximum attainable specific pumping speed at room temperature on pumping air is calculated to S max = 11.6 l · s -1 · cm -2. This is the specific (molecular) flow conductance of the intake area of the pump, resembling an aperture of the same surface area (see equation 1.30). Step 1: Create a high magnetic field. The ion pumps have magnets located outside the vacuum. Those magnets generate a 1200 gauss magnetic field, which contains and guides electrons within circular anode rings.
